Output 896d81a89efb43cd8bf89ddf253947210b83ca19e3084a020eed1c2fcc16acae:32

value
346787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c9a9997085b7dbf1668fb605d56dd7ed0556a4 OP_EQUAL
address
3MBRSADAdtcEehgP8RJjkRPaNTBD6bQpNv
transaction
896d81a89efb43cd8bf89ddf253947210b83ca19e3084a020eed1c2fcc16acae
spent
true